ggurdin
f34f3acabc
chore: uncomment sentry initialization ( #2319 )
2025-04-02 12:58:18 -04:00
ggurdin
10c41c7112
feat: public spaces on homepage ( #2318 )
2025-04-02 12:30:44 -04:00
ggurdin
f1106e0aa8
chore: maintain state of filtering / search when navigating between vocab list and vocab details ( #2316 )
2025-04-02 09:19:04 -04:00
ggurdin
8b9fce8e56
chore: formatting ( #2315 )
2025-04-02 09:05:00 -04:00
wcjord
bec0c1d018
fix(reading_assistance): play audio on drag start
2025-04-01 17:35:20 -04:00
wcjord
32ab738477
fix(reading_assistance): register end of activity
2025-04-01 17:20:24 -04:00
ggurdin
0321d20f44
fix: don't use custom sizing for subtitles ( #2312 )
2025-04-01 16:52:27 -04:00
ggurdin
44a33bc60f
chore: don't change message text size for chat list item subtitles ( #2311 )
2025-04-01 16:30:58 -04:00
ggurdin
d4ce298866
chore: make activity bookmark ID final to prevent bookmarking the same activity twice ( #2310 )
2025-04-01 16:12:33 -04:00
ggurdin
e3961db0d6
chore: added button to go to activity generator page to activity planner page ( #2309 )
2025-04-01 15:57:22 -04:00
ggurdin
bfaad6d193
chore: force vocab onto newline in activity markdown ( #2308 )
2025-04-01 15:27:25 -04:00
ggurdin
6b75c61514
chore: replace image error icon with empty box ( #2307 )
2025-04-01 15:18:42 -04:00
sienna-sterling
96197138ba
1949-changing-it-feedback ( #2088 )
...
---------
Co-authored-by: github-actions[bot] <41898282+github-actions[bot]@users.noreply.github.com>
Co-authored-by: ggurdin <46800240+ggurdin@users.noreply.github.com>
Co-authored-by: ggurdin <ggurdin@gmail.com>
2025-04-01 15:04:33 -04:00
wcjord
6e7ae5c044
chore(reading_assistance): several fixes and an enhancement to gain points animation
2025-04-01 14:13:16 -04:00
ggurdin
2ea2338a1b
chore: updated styling of bookmark button on activity suggestion card to make it stand out in light and dark mode ( #2305 )
2025-04-01 13:18:29 -04:00
ggurdin
ad1f669340
chore: disable level up summary ( #2304 )
2025-04-01 13:11:47 -04:00
ggurdin
ea36ba4a17
chore: move message reporting copy to localizations file ( #2303 )
2025-04-01 13:05:21 -04:00
ggurdin
d935f6a501
chore: send error to sentry on report message ( #2302 )
2025-04-01 12:56:29 -04:00
Wilson
be5ea2b927
Rework level calculation ( #2196 )
...
* rework level calculation
* rework level calculations
* generated
---------
Co-authored-by: github-actions[bot] <41898282+github-actions[bot]@users.noreply.github.com>
Co-authored-by: ggurdin <46800240+ggurdin@users.noreply.github.com>
2025-04-01 12:32:13 -04:00
ggurdin
642dfaf4de
chore: decouple selected message list from chat input row rendering ( #2300 )
2025-04-01 11:35:11 -04:00
wcjord
b4c1e1aa54
fix(reading_assistance): close word zoom on mode change
2025-04-01 11:21:22 -04:00
ggurdin
448fbbf668
refactor: move construct notifications to the top of the screen ( #2298 )
...
* refactor: move construct notifications to the top of the screen
---------
Co-authored-by: github-actions[bot] <41898282+github-actions[bot]@users.noreply.github.com>
2025-04-01 10:57:58 -04:00
wcjord
88369ba8f7
fix(reading_assistance): fixed a bug in scoring matches
2025-03-31 17:23:17 -04:00
ggurdin
c60b16dfe2
chore: updates to activity suggestion card design ( #2293 )
2025-03-31 16:28:25 -04:00
ggurdin
9142d1f31d
2280 new chat page and activity planner refine ( #2289 )
...
* chore: show new room error on text field
* chore: update button show colors of activity suggestion cards
2025-03-31 15:08:44 -04:00
ggurdin
8a84925452
chore: don't hide inline tooltip icons until tooltip is closed ( #2278 )
2025-03-31 13:37:19 -04:00
ggurdin
6f5f0b5825
chore: improvements to activity bookmarking ( #2275 )
2025-03-31 12:42:42 -04:00
wcjord
b6e27d739a
chore(reading_assistance): persistent distractor selection and fixes to analytics saving
2025-03-31 11:44:18 -04:00
ggurdin
ac7d5f3938
chore: replace future builder in morph edit widget to prevent infinite rebuild loop ( #2273 )
2025-03-31 11:10:51 -04:00
ggurdin
07128e3c0a
2270 lemma missing and purple too dark ( #2272 )
...
* chore: make key unique in vocab details page, update example message background color
* chore: ensure widget keys are unique
2025-03-31 10:20:44 -04:00
ggurdin
35aa5ced02
chore: account for non-l2 message in token TTS ( #2271 )
2025-03-31 09:33:57 -04:00
wcjord
2e1da66006
refactor(reading_assistance): persistent practice records
2025-03-30 10:11:21 -04:00
ggurdin
f260580294
chore: show back button in learning settings page ( #2266 )
2025-03-28 16:40:11 -04:00
ggurdin
8ab7f38cb4
chore: move chat input row into new file, determine contents based on… ( #2203 )
...
* chore: move chat input row into new file, determine contents based on overlayController
* fix: don't show toolbar buttons if message is not yet sent
2025-03-28 16:14:40 -04:00
ggurdin
25d64f4f72
chore: vertically center items in construct notification ( #2265 )
2025-03-28 15:59:13 -04:00
ggurdin
162a264cf5
2233 usability test todos ( #2261 )
...
* chore: always get span details on press why button
* chore: increase construct XP needs to show notification
* chore: don't give mouse feedback in IGC button does nothing
2025-03-28 15:46:07 -04:00
ggurdin
5e3e1604d4
chore: updates to sizing and spacing in vocab details popup ( #2258 )
2025-03-28 15:06:03 -04:00
ggurdin
dd8ec30712
2253 activity planner feedback ( #2256 )
...
* chore: UI / UX updates to activity launching
* chore: launch generated activities into existing chat if available
2025-03-28 14:07:33 -04:00
ggurdin
12e8e19932
chore: add decoration text to bot settings language dropdown ( #2252 )
2025-03-28 10:25:12 -04:00
ggurdin
ffc9d2f08a
chore: don't show read assistance tooltip if buttons aren't shown ( #2251 )
2025-03-28 10:17:07 -04:00
ggurdin
5dc64c64c7
chore: if cached morph meaning response is null, show meaning not found message ( #2249 )
2025-03-28 09:33:31 -04:00
ggurdin
66e0f867d1
chore: wrap invisible inline tooltip in ignorepointer to prevent it convering up overlay header buttons ( #2248 )
2025-03-28 09:18:31 -04:00
ggurdin
b7b5522649
2223 make your own activity page ( #2245 )
...
* feat: added make your own activity page
* chore: center content of activity planner page
2025-03-27 16:57:07 -04:00
ggurdin
66ac13f3bf
feat: featured activities page and new activity planner navigation ( #2242 )
2025-03-27 14:20:31 -04:00
ggurdin
4a20a1fe5b
chore: give generated activities their own images
2025-03-27 11:16:29 -04:00
ggurdin
ee11c5596b
feat: add activity suggestions to new chat page ( #2235 )
2025-03-27 10:37:08 -04:00
ggurdin
0faeb6f6ae
2220 separate animation logic from choice array and apply to messge match activity ( #2232 )
...
* chore: abstract choice array animation
* chore: smoother animation
2025-03-26 13:38:25 -04:00
ggurdin
ba7a9ebf53
refactor: position points animation by keys instead of as a positioned widget in a stack ( #2230 )
2025-03-26 10:51:16 -04:00
ggurdin
027e13f32d
formatting ( #2229 )
2025-03-26 09:31:06 -04:00
wcjord
ac5356acd7
chore(reading_assistance): more tweaks based on feedback
2025-03-25 17:44:36 -04:00